What is Amortization?
Amortization is a financial accounting method used to systematically reduce a debt's principal amount through a series of periodic payments. These payments typically consist of both interest and principal components, allowing the borrower to pay off the loan over time while minimizing interest costs.
Key Components of Amortization
- Principal: The original amount borrowed
- Interest: The cost of borrowing, calculated as a percentage of the remaining principal
- Payment: The regular amount paid each period that covers both principal and interest
- Term: The total time period over which the loan is repaid

Amortization Formula
The monthly payment (PMT) for an amortized loan can be calculated using the following formula:
Monthly Payment Formula
PMT = P × [r(1 + r)n] / [(1 + r)n - 1]
Where:
- P = Principal loan amount
- r = Monthly interest rate (annual rate divided by 12)
- n = Number of payments (loan term in years × 12)
This formula calculates the fixed monthly payment required to fully amortize the loan over the specified term.
